Biography

Jeff Leiberton worked with Prof. DeRoo on supernova remnants in a nearby galaxy (the LMC) during his undergraduate education. In addition, he also studied theoretical corrections of adjustable X-ray optics using simulations written in python.

Leiberton’s research focus is theoretical physics, which uses mathematical models and abstractions to understand, explain, and predict natural phenomena, such as string theory, dark matter, and quantum technologies. Specifically, his research focuses on the theoretical development and realization of condensed matter systems for use in quantum technologies such as quantum computers.

He was named a Goldwater Scholar in 2023.
